logo

Contact Us

Email

support@hidemyhistory.co

Address

90 North Church Street,
George Town, Grand Cayman, Cayman Islands

©2020 - HideMyHistory.co

About | Terms of Service | Privacy Policy | Cookie Policy | Consent Preferences | Do Not Sell or Share My Personal Information | Uninstall | Contact | Learn More